About

Alain Cogliastro is a scholar working on Nature and Landscape Conservation, Forestry and Agronomy and Crop Science. According to data from OpenAlex, Alain Cogliastro has authored 50 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 28 papers in Nature and Landscape Conservation, 21 papers in Forestry and 18 papers in Agronomy and Crop Science. Recurrent topics in Alain Cogliastro's work include Agroforestry and silvopastoral systems (21 papers), Forest ecology and management (15 papers) and Seedling growth and survival studies (14 papers). Alain Cogliastro is often cited by papers focused on Agroforestry and silvopastoral systems (21 papers), Forest ecology and management (15 papers) and Seedling growth and survival studies (14 papers). Alain Cogliastro collaborates with scholars based in Canada, France and New Zealand. Alain Cogliastro's co-authors include André Bouchard, Alain Paquette, David Rivest, Alain Olivier, Daniel Gagnon, Stéphane Daigle, Joann K. Whalen, Robert L. Bradley, Anne Vanasse and Gérald Domon and has published in prestigious journals such as Journal of Hydrology, Journal of Environmental Management and Ecological Applications.
